Javascript Mysql datetime字符串格式作为angularjs中的人类可读日期?
我正在从服务器检索日期时间字符串,并用angularJs向用户显示。我想将日期时间字符串格式化为人类可读的格式。 我更喜欢10秒前的格式类型 在angularjs中它是如何可能的 下面给出了我的日期字符串Javascript Mysql datetime字符串格式作为angularjs中的人类可读日期?,javascript,php,jquery,angularjs,date,Javascript,Php,Jquery,Angularjs,Date,我正在从服务器检索日期时间字符串,并用angularJs向用户显示。我想将日期时间字符串格式化为人类可读的格式。 我更喜欢10秒前的格式类型 在angularjs中它是如何可能的 下面给出了我的日期字符串 "created_at": "2015-03-22 16:10:02", 我尝试过以下功能和过滤器,但不起作用 $scope.convertToDate = function (stringDate) { var dateOut = new Date
"created_at": "2015-03-22 16:10:02",
我尝试过以下功能和过滤器,但不起作用
$scope.convertToDate = function (stringDate) {
var dateOut = new Date(stringDate);
dateOut.setDate(dateOut.getDate() + 1);
return dateOut;
};
过滤器
{{convertToDate(action.created_at) | date:'medium'}}
在angularjs中,您可以使用“过滤器”来实现您想要做的事情。不幸的是,angularjs没有这样的过滤器。但是您可以编写自己的过滤器,在其中可以使用一些第三方库,包括moment.js 在js中 在html中
{{action.created_at | yourfilter}}
尝试回答:
{{action.created_at | yourfilter}}